    Linkin Park have just been announced as performers for this years American Music Awards taking place at the Nokia Theatre in Los Angeles, CA on November 18th, 2012. As well as performing, Linkin Park are also in the running for the Favorite Alternative Artist category. You can watch the show live on the ABC network at 8PM ET on November 18th. Other confirmed performing artists include Taylor Swift, Niki Minaj and Christina Aguilera.
